            Two sub-roles of cloud service partner are involved in this case, cloud service developer and cloud auditor.
            The cloud service developer develops the implementation of the cloud services using the development tools
            functional component and tests the service using the test management functional component. The cloud
            service  is  then  packaged  with  deployment  information  and  given  to  the  CSP:cloud  service  manager  to
            perform the deploy and provision services activity resulting in a service capabilities functional component
            being offered in the provide services activity. The cloud auditor, in the meantime, performs the perform
            audit and report audit results activities on the cloud service developer, cloud service provider or cloud
            service customer according to the policies and governance regimens of each.

            After the CSP:cloud service manager performs the deploy and provision services activity, the provide services
            activity uses the service capabilities functional component, which is the implementation of the service and
            which  in  turn  uses  the  resource  layer  functional  components  for  the  compute,  storage  and  network
            resources required to run the service. The provide services  activity also involves integrating the service
            capabilities functional component with the security systems functional component to provide security and
            protection  of  personally  identifiable  information  capabilities  such  as  data  encryption.  The  operational
            support systems functional component supports management, monitoring, automation and configuration
            for the services and resources. In addition, the CSP:cloud service manager performs the perform service level
            management  activity.  The  perform  service  level  management  activity  manages  the  availability  and
            performance of the cloud service so that it meets the objectives defined in the SLA which applies to the cloud
            service.  The  service  level  management  functional  component,  the  monitoring  and  reporting  functional
            component, and the incident and problem management functional component are used to accomplish this.
            Sometimes, CSP:cloud service managers provide the service in collaboration with another CSP:cloud service
            manager, invoking cloud services in that peer cloud service provider. The CSP:cloud service manager then
            performs the manage peer cloud services activity to set up the contracts and SLAs for using the peer cloud
            service. The peer cloud service provider also offers administrative and use cloud computing activities: the
            provide services and the perform service level management cloud computing activities, just like any other
            cloud service provider.
            These  are  a  common  set  of  cloud  computing  activities  for  a  CSP:cloud  service  manager,  but  there  are
            additional cloud computing activities that could be performed and are documented in this specification.
            Once a cloud service is available for use, two cloud service customer sub-roles perform various activities.
            First, the CSC:cloud service administrator performs the administer tenancies activity using the administrator
            function functional component, to set up the tenancy and to grant access rights to CSC:cloud service users.
            Once this is done, CSC:cloud service users perform the use cloud service activity by leveraging the user
            function  functional  component  to  interact  with  the  cloud  service.  Meanwhile,  the  CSC:cloud  service
            administrator typically monitors the service to ensure that it is running correctly and meeting the terms of
            the SLA, again using the administrator function functional component.
